The cheapest way to get from Cowbridge to Brecon is to drive which costs £10 - £16 and takes 1h 5m.
The fastest way to get from Cowbridge to Brecon is to drive which takes 1h 5m and costs £10 - £16.
No, there is no direct bus from Cowbridge to Brecon. However, there are services departing from Cowbridge Town Hall and arriving at Bulwark via Talbot Green Bus Station Stand D, Pontypridd Bus Station Stand 5 and Merthyr Bus Station 2.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 27m.
The distance between Cowbridge and Brecon is 61 miles. The road distance is 43.9 miles.
